Program overview

What Leeds Beckett University says about their program:

The BSc (Hons) Social Care, Justice and Recovery programme at Leeds Beckett University focuses on equipping students with the skills needed for a career in social care. This programme emphasizes understanding the complexities of social justice and recovery within various contexts.

The curriculum covers essential topics such as local authorities, organisations, and the impact of globalisation on practice. Students will engage in multidisciplinary learning, sharing modules with peers from related courses to enhance their understanding of different areas of practice.

This programme is designed for individuals interested in pursuing careers in social care and related fields. Graduates can expect to be well-prepared for roles that require a deep understanding of social justice and recovery processes.

What is the cost of living near Leeds Beckett University?

Category Cost  (in British Pound Sterling)
Rent, 1-bed apartment in city centre£889
Rent, 1-bed apartment outside centre£659
Utilities (electricity, heating, water, refuse)£136
Internet (60 Mbps unlimited)£33
Mobile phone plan (data + calls)£15Range: £7 to £48· Leeds average
Monthly public transport pass£91
Monthly grocery basket£139
Books and study supplies (monthly)£20
Coffee shop drink£4
Cinema or cultural event ticket£10
Gym membership£33

Indicative monthly costs per person.

Data sourced from livingcost.org (Crowdsourced), numbeo.com (Crowdsourced) and savethestudent.org (Editorial estimate).
